Background

Bone Morphogenetic Protein 5 (BMP-5) is a ligand protein with pleiotropic, belongs to TGFβ family and expresses mainly in the lung and liver. BMP/TGFβ signaling to involve in vascular and valvular homeostasis, which is a critical process of embryonic development[4]. And BMP/TGFβ signaling can be terminated by inhibitory SMADs including SMAD6 and SMAD7, which are activated and induced by BMP signaling and switch off BMP signaling via multiple mechanisms[5].
BMP-5 silencing inhibits chondrocyte senescence and apoptosis as well as osteoarthritis (OA) progression by downregulating activity in the p38/ERK signaling pathway[1].
BMP-5 initiates the canonical BMP signaling cascade by associating with type I receptor BMPR1A and type II receptor BMPR2[2].
BMP-5 also triggers signal through non-canonical pathway such as MAPK p38 signaling cascade to promote chondrogenic differentiation[3].
BMP-5 specific expressing in neural crest progenitor cells is sufficient to induce cell proliferation through the MEK-ERK-ID3 signaling cascade, whereas disruption of this signaling cascade had no effect on cell survival[6].

In Vitro

BMP-5 (3 ng/mL; 1, 3, 5, 7, and 17 d) induces SCG neurons dendritic growth[2].
BMP-5 (1 ng/mL; , 3, and 6 min) induces phosphorylation of Smad-1 in cultured sympathetic neurons[2].
BMP-5 (.1-1 ng/mL; 6 d) is less potent than BMP-7 in dendritic growth in cultured sympathetic neurons, but equally efficacious in promoting dendritic growth in cultured sympathetic neurons[2].

Verified Bioactivity

Measured by its ability to induce alkaline phosphatase production by ATDC5 mouse chondrogenic cells. The ED50 for this effect is 0.7568 µg/mL, corresponding to a specific activity is 1.32×103 U/mg.
